Commit Graph

2 Commits

Author SHA1 Message Date
shenyifei
94357ac9f3 refactor(calculators): 重构采购订单计算模块
- 移除旧的 OrderSupplierCalculator 和 SupplierWeightCalculator 实现
- 新增独立的 OrderSupplierCalculator 模块,专注单个供应商计算
- 新增 SupplierWeightCalculator 模块,优化重量计算逻辑
- 引入 WeightCalculationService 统一处理重量计算服务
- 在 PurchaseOrderCalculator 中集成新的计算模块
- 更新导出结构,暴露新的计算器和服务类
- 优化 Decimal 运算工具类使用,提高计算精度和性能
- 完善类型定义和文档说明,增强代码可维护性
- 调整组件中计算器调用方式,适配新架构
- 更新页面路径配置,统一导航地址管理
2025-12-15 10:44:09 +08:00
shenyifei
d37626d5bf refactor(utils): 重构工具函数导入路径
- 统一从 utils 目录导入工具函数,而非具体的子文件
- 更新了 uploadFile, buildUrl, formatCurrency 等函数的导入路径
- 修改 CustomTabBar 组件接收 userRoleVO 对象而非 role 字符串
- 调整金额格式化相关工具函数的引用方式
- 更新文档中项目结构和费用管理相关说明
- 优化用户角色权限相关的数据传递逻辑
2025-11-21 19:59:49 +08:00